Revamp Your Garage: A Comprehensive Guide to Ultimate Organization

Introduction

Garages often become the catch-all space for everything that doesn’t have a designated place inside the home. From tools and sports equipment to seasonal decorations and miscellaneous items, garages can quickly become cluttered and chaotic. A well-organized garage not only maximizes storage space but also enhances the functionality and safety of the area. This guide provides practical tips and strategies for transforming your garage into a well-organized, efficient space.

The Benefits of a Well-Organized Garage

Increased Storage Space

One of the primary benefits of organizing your garage is the significant increase in storage space. By utilizing vertical space, installing shelving units, and creating designated storage areas, you can free up floor space and store items more efficiently. A well-organized garage allows you to keep your tools, equipment, and other belongings in order, making them easy to locate and access when needed.

Improved Safety and Accessibility

A cluttered garage can pose various safety hazards, including tripping over items, difficulty accessing tools, and potential fire risks. Organizing your garage reduces these risks by creating clear pathways and ensuring that items are stored securely. Proper organization also enhances accessibility, allowing you to quickly find what you need without sifting through piles of clutter.

Enhanced Home Value

A well-organized garage can add value to your home. Potential buyers are often impressed by a clean, organized garage, which reflects well on the overall maintenance of the property. An organized garage can serve as an attractive selling point, showcasing the home’s functionality and available storage space.

Assessing Your Current Garage Setup

Evaluating Storage Needs and Available Space

The first step in organizing your garage is to assess your current setup. Take inventory of the items stored in your garage and categorize them into groups such as tools, sports equipment, seasonal decorations, and household supplies. This evaluation will help you determine the amount of storage space needed for each category and identify any items that can be discarded or relocated.

Identifying Clutter and Unused Items

Garages often become a dumping ground for items that are no longer needed or used. As you assess your garage, identify items that are broken, outdated, or no longer serve a purpose. Donate, recycle, or dispose of these items to free up space and reduce clutter. This decluttering process is essential for creating an organized and functional garage.

Creating a Layout Plan

Develop a layout plan for your garage that maximizes the available space and accommodates your storage needs. Consider the following factors when creating your plan:

  • Zones: Divide the garage into zones for different categories of items, such as a tool zone, a sports equipment zone, and a garden supplies zone.
  • Accessibility: Ensure that frequently used items are easily accessible, while less frequently used items can be stored in harder-to-reach areas.
  • Vertical Space: Utilize vertical space by installing shelves, pegboards, and overhead storage solutions.

Essential Garage Organization Tools

Shelving Units and Cabinets

Shelving units and cabinets are essential for maximizing storage space and keeping items organized. Choose sturdy, adjustable shelving units that can accommodate items of various sizes. Cabinets with doors can help conceal clutter and protect items from dust and debris.

Pegboards and Hooks

Pegboards and hooks are versatile storage solutions that can be used to hang tools, equipment, and other items. Pegboards can be customized with various hooks, shelves, and bins to create a functional and organized storage system. Use hooks to hang items such as bicycles, ladders, and garden tools, freeing up floor space.

Overhead Storage Solutions

Overhead storage solutions are ideal for utilizing the often-overlooked ceiling space in your garage. Install overhead racks to store bulky items such as storage bins, seasonal decorations, and sports equipment. Ensure that overhead storage is securely installed and easily accessible.

Effective Storage Solutions for Different Items

Tools and Equipment

Organizing tools and equipment is essential for maintaining an efficient and functional garage. Use the following storage solutions to keep your tools in order:

  • Tool Chests and Cabinets: Store tools in chests or cabinets with drawers and compartments to keep them organized and easily accessible.
  • Pegboards: Hang frequently used tools on pegboards for easy access and visibility.
  • Tool Racks: Use tool racks to store items such as shovels, rakes, and brooms, keeping them off the floor and within reach.

Seasonal Items and Decorations

Seasonal items and decorations can take up significant space in your garage. Use the following storage solutions to keep these items organized and accessible:

  • Storage Bins: Store seasonal items in labeled storage bins to keep them organized and protected from dust and moisture.
  • Overhead Racks: Use overhead racks to store large or bulky seasonal items, such as holiday decorations and outdoor furniture.
  • Shelving Units: Install shelving units to store smaller seasonal items and decorations.

Sports Gear and Outdoor Equipment

Sports gear and outdoor equipment can be challenging to organize due to their varying sizes and shapes. Use the following storage solutions to keep these items organized and easily accessible:

  • Sports Racks: Install sports racks to store items such as bicycles, skateboards, and hockey sticks.
  • Ball Cages: Use ball cages or bins to store balls and other sports equipment.
  • Wall-Mounted Hooks: Use wall-mounted hooks to hang items such as golf bags, tennis rackets, and fishing gear.

Maintaining Your Well-Organized Garage

Regular Cleaning and Decluttering

Maintaining a well-organized garage requires regular cleaning and decluttering. Set aside time each month to clean the garage, remove dust and debris, and declutter any items that are no longer needed. Regular maintenance will help prevent clutter from accumulating and ensure that your garage remains organized.

Seasonal Reorganization

Seasonal reorganization is essential for keeping your garage functional and efficient. Rotate seasonal items to the front of your storage areas as needed, and store out-of-season items in less accessible areas. This seasonal approach will ensure that you can easily access the items you need throughout the year.

Tips for Keeping the Garage Tidy

  • Label Storage Bins: Clearly label storage bins and containers to make it easy to find and return items to their designated places.
  • Use Clear Containers: Use clear containers to store items, allowing you to see the contents without having to open each container.
  • Create a System: Develop a system for organizing and storing items, and stick to it. This may include assigning specific zones for different categories of items and regularly reviewing and updating your organization plan.
